LUISAVIAROMA

LUISAVIAROMA the online retailer, Elegant Trellis Rug offers high-end fashions and accessories from designers like Gucci Balenciaga, Gucci, and Givenchy. Their online store is accessible to anyone worldwide and has a huge selection of shoes, clothing bags and other accessories. They also offer home decor and beauty products. LUISAVIAROMA is a company that puts the highest importance on technological innovation. It provides a customized shopping experience for its customers.

The LUISAVIAROMA site has a worldwide reach and generates over 90 percent of its revenue from e-commerce. Sales reps have the chance to reach wealthy shoppers from all over the world and maximize sales. The company's technology approach allows customers to shop in multiple currencies and languages.

LUISAVIAROMA was among the first brands to launch Live Video Shopping, a tool that facilitates conversion by providing an enhanced customer experience. They used Bambuser's One-to-Many solution to document their Paris and New York Fashion Week activations and resulted in an average add-to-cart-rate of 16% and an engagement rate of 62%. They also held a sneaker influencer Lil Jupiter walkaround event and launched an exclusive capsule with designer Magda Andrym in order to increase brand recognition and build loyalty among customers.

Kylie Jenner Cosmetics

Kylie Jenner is a young entrepreneur who turned her fame into a multi-billion-dollar beauty brand. She invested $250,000 of her modeling earnings into her cosmetics line and introduced Kylie Lip Kits 2015. The Kylie Lip Kits quickly became a cult and each color sold out within minutes after its launch.

The brand grew in 2017 with the launch of Kylighter, a line of highlighters. Jenner then teamed up with her half-sister Kim Kardashian on a KKW by Kylie Cosmetics creme lipstick set that was a huge success and generated $13.5 million in sales.

Jenner continues to fuel demand by releasing limited-edition collections for holidays like Valentine's Day or Christmas. Jenner also makes use of her massive social media following to market her products, generating buzz and inducing urgency among followers.

Jenner's ability of adapting her makeup that she developed in her lab at home to appeal to a larger audience is another reason for the company's success. She is seeking ways to buy back the 51 percent she sold to Coty Inc. by 2020.

Nasty Gal

Nasty Gal, an online retailer, sells vintage-inspired clothes, shoes, and other accessories. Sophia Amoruso, the founder of Nasty Ga, has grown it from an eBay vintage shop to an international brand. Her wacky path to fame was featured in two Netflix shows and books. The label was bought by boohoo in 2017, and Amoruso has since shifted to her role as an investor and mentor.

The website has a selection of both new and vintage items, Long-Lasting Flavor Gum as well as bags, shoes, and accessories. The brand's style appeals to young women and is unapologetic. The company's business practices have been criticised. Employees have rated the company poorly on Glassdoor and Amoruso's leadership style has been accused of being dictatorial and ineffective.

Urban Outfitters

Urban Outfitters is an online lifestyle retailer that seeks to inspire customers with an unbeatable blend of creativity, product and a deep understanding of culture. The brand's diverse selection of women's and men's clothing and accessories, as well as furniture are designed to reflect a youthful and vibrant lifestyle. Urban Outfitters is a part of the URBN brand family, which includes Anthropologie and Free People.

The company is well-known throughout the United States where its stores are described as "places to socialize with people who are like-minded and creative" with music restaurants, as well as calming spaces. In addition to a curated collection of fashionable clothing, UO also offers a range of lifestyle items such as Polaroid cameras and vinyl records.

The retailer's playful, fun style has helped it establish a strong brand with young customers. Recently, Urban Outfitters launched a premium loyalty program dubbed UP. The program gives members access to elevated benefits, including free shipping and priority return. It is expected that the program will increase customer retention and boost the revenue.

Fashionphile

Fashionphile is an online and physical market that sells pre-owned luxury handbags for women including purses and clutches. The marketplace allows customers to buy new and used designer fashion bags from brands like Louis Vuitton, Hermes, and Gucci. Each bag is authenticated to assure its quality and condition. The company also offers a life-time assurance of authenticity.

The company's emphasis on sustainability and social responsibility has helped it draw conscious shoppers who are willing to pay more for ethically sourced items. Fashionphile's acquisition LXR & Co opened up new opportunities in the wholesale market for business to business which could help boost growth.

The company's upscale image and exclusive products enable it to benefit from the growing market for upscale resales of goods among wealthy customers. Its strategic partnership with prestigious brands such as Bergdorf Goodman highlights its brand credibility and loyalty to its customers. In addition, its innovative technology platform for reselling and its own pricing algorithm differentiate it from the competition.
